Boylen Ball: Utes cruise to opening season win

Boylen is 1-0 at the University of Utah. The Utes shredded USC Upstate Friday night in Salt Lake City, defeating the Spartans 86-52. It marked his first victory -- of many, we hope -- at Utah and showed the defensive intensity he wanted to bring to Utah since taking the job in March.

The Utes held South Carolina Upstate to only 28% shooting and 26% from outside. It was just the type of defensive effort fans were hoping for and even though the opponent is weak, that should not undercut the fact Utah often allowed teams -- even in victory -- to score at will on them.
